Output 16e910cbb0763db40a9b7cf87e496d9ce65c0fe1b522c8a5b6b8d7e8af9ce4aa:0

value
2866538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59025949b02fb5478700dc1995e49b39f00da59b OP_EQUAL
address
39oesp6WwKihiYAzHuYRSdoCK36RLd2inW
transaction
16e910cbb0763db40a9b7cf87e496d9ce65c0fe1b522c8a5b6b8d7e8af9ce4aa
spent
true